Output e6ba32c97322a5bc8a467f03273b31985e720633085329286703b84d6de4825e:1

value
6186
script pubkey
OP_0 OP_PUSHBYTES_20 c1d3bef2bac9a62aef4d4dbd1011c31fc1f1dbe1
address
bc1qc8fmau46exnz4m6dfk73qywrrlqlrklp7m7uf4
transaction
e6ba32c97322a5bc8a467f03273b31985e720633085329286703b84d6de4825e
confirmations
77791
spent
true